Rep. George Santos hit with scathing ethics report[/SIZE][/B], says he won't seek reelection
The New York Republican responded to the findings with a defiant statement.


In many different ways, the Ethics Committee found, the New York Republican "sought to exploit his campaign, and the access to wealthy donors it afforded him, for his own personal profit."

Among other misdeeds, Santos allegedly reported fictitious loans to get wealthy donors to make contributions, used his connections to obtain yet more donations, including to make "purported 'repayments' of those fictitious loans," and diverted campaign money for his own use.

"And he sustained all of this through a constant series of lies to his constituents, donors, and staff about his background and experience," the ethics report reads.

Santos' questionable expenses ranged from some $2,280 in Atlantic City, New Jersey, last year -- where he liked to play roulette, often with his husband -- to $2,900 that was labeled for "Botox" as well as approximately $10,000 spent at high-end Ferragamo and Hermes stores, about $3,330 at a rental property while his calendar listed him as being in the Hamptons in New York and various sums to pay off credit card debt and his rent, among other suspect spending such as charges in Las Vegas while Santos was believed to be on his honeymoon, the report states.
